The Inner Voice of Love by Henri J M Nouwen
This is Henri Nouwen's "secret journal." It waswritten during the most difficult period of his life, when he suddenly lost his self-esteem,his energy to live and work, his sense of being loved, even his hope in God. Although he experienced excruciating anguish and despair, he was still able to keep a journal in which he wrote a spiritual imperative to himself each day that emerged from his conversations with friends and supporters.For more than eight years, Henri Nouwen felt that what he wrote was too raw and private to share with others. Instead, he published The Return of the Prodigal Son, in which he expressed some of the insights gained during his mental and spiritual crisis. But then friends asked him, "Why keep your anguish hidden from the many people who have been nurtured by your writing? Wouldn't it be of consolation for many to know about the fierce inner battle that lies underneath so many of your spiritual insights?"
For the countless men and women who have to live through the pain of broken relationships, or who suffer from the loss of a loved one, this book about the inner voice of love offers new courage, new hope, even new life.
HENRI NOUWEN was a Dutch-born Catholic priest, lecturer, and pastor who wrote over 30 works on spirituality, including classics like The Wounded Healer, The Inner Voice of Love, and The Return of the Prodigal Son. Nouwen's writings have been translated into over 30 languages and have sold over seven million copies throughout the world, resonating with individuals from all walks of life, religious, spiritual, cultural, and political. Since his death in 1996, his literary legacy has guided an expanding number of readers, writers, instructors, and searchers.
